Job Summary


We are seeking a compassionate and dedicated Caregiver to provide essential support and assistance to individuals in need of care. The ideal candidate will have a strong commitment to enhancing the quality of life for our clients, particularly seniors, and those requiring specialised care such as dementia or hospice support. This role involves both personal care and companionship, ensuring that clients feel safe, comfortable, and valued in their own homes. MUST BE A DRIVER WITH A FULL UK DRIVERS LICENSE

Responsibilities



Provide personal care services including bathing, dressing, grooming, and toileting assistance. Assist with meal preparation and ensure proper nutrition for clients. Offer companionship and engage clients in meaningful activities to promote mental well-being. Administer first aid as necessary and monitor clients' health conditions. Assist with medication reminders and ensure adherence to prescribed treatments. Drive clients to appointments or social activities as required. Maintain a clean and safe environment for clients by performing light housekeeping tasks. Document care provided and report any changes in client condition to relevant healthcare professionals. Provide support for individuals with dementia or those in hospice care, ensuring dignity and respect at all times.

Qualifications



Previous experience in home care or senior care is highly desirable. Certification in first aid and CPR is preferred. Strong understanding of patient care principles and practices. Excellent communication skills with the ability to build rapport with clients and their families. Ability to drive and possess a valid driving licence is advantageous. Compassionate nature with a genuine desire to help others. Ability to handle challenging situations with patience and professionalism. Flexibility to work various shifts as required.
